One of the standout features of Web SSH is its ability to provide secure communication through the SSH protocol. SSH, or Secure Shell, is a cryptographic network protocol that encrypts data transfer between devices, safeguarding sensitive information during transmission. This level of encryption is crucial for industries such as healthcare, finance, and manufacturing, where data security is non-negotiable. By integrating Web SSH into your IoT infrastructure, you not only enhance accessibility but also fortify your network against cyberattacks.
The setup process for RemoteIoT Web SSH Server involves a series of well-defined steps. First, you need to install the server on your chosen device. Depending on your operating system, you can follow the official installation guide to ensure compatibility. Once installed, the next step is to configure the network settings to allow external connections. This typically entails setting up port forwarding on your router to direct traffic to the server. Additionally, securing your server through measures such as enabling two-factor authentication and implementing a firewall is vital to protect against unauthorized access.
Security remains a top priority when managing IoT devices remotely. With the increasing sophistication of cyber threats, safeguarding your Web SSH server is imperative. Some best practices include using strong, unique passwords, regularly updating your server software, and limiting access to trusted IP addresses. These measures not only enhance the security of your network but also instill confidence in users who rely on this technology for their daily operations.

Advanced configuration options allow you to tailor the server to your specific needs. For instance, you can customize user permissions to grant varying levels of access based on roles and responsibilities. Setting up automated backups ensures that critical data is preserved in case of unforeseen events. Furthermore, integrating the server with third-party monitoring tools such as Nagios or Zabbix provides valuable insights into server health and performance. By optimizing your server configuration, you can improve its efficiency and reliability, thereby enhancing the overall user experience.
Despite thorough setup and configuration, issues may arise. Common problems include connection issues, authentication failures, and performance problems. To address these challenges, you can check your network settings, verify login credentials, and monitor server resource usage. If persistent issues occur, consider reaching out to the RemoteIoT support community or consulting the official documentation for further assistance. Staying proactive in troubleshooting ensures minimal downtime and maximizes productivity.
Performance optimization plays a pivotal role in the success of any IoT management solution. Upgrading your server hardware, using compression to reduce data transfer times, and monitoring server logs for potential bottlenecks are effective strategies to achieve optimal performance. Utilizing monitoring tools not only helps in identifying areas for improvement but also aids in preemptively addressing potential issues before they escalate.
